Profile
André Falzon is a member of the Chartered Professional Accountants of Ontario and the Securities & Exchange Commission.
He previously served as a Director at Hecla Québec, Inc., Alturas Minerals Corp., and Gammon Gold, Inc. He was also an Independent Director at Barrick TZ Ltd.
and Detour Gold Corp.
Additionally, he served as Vice President & Controller at Barrick Gold Corp.
for 12 years.
He holds an undergraduate degree from the University of Toronto.
